#navbar {	margin:0;
			padding:0;
			width:119px;
			overflow:hidden;
			}

#navbar a{text-decoration:none;
background-image: url(../images/Navgraybg2.jpg);
background-repeat:repeat;
display:block;
height:16px;
overflow:hidden;
line-height:16px;
padding: 0px 0px 0px 10px; 
zoom: 1; 
font-family: myriad pro, myriad, Arial, Helvetica, sans-serif;
font-size:12px;
font-weight:bold;
list-style-type:none;
margin:5px 0px;
	}


#home #homeLink, 
#aboutus #aboutusLink, 
#contactus #contactusLink, 
#timetable #timetableLink, 
#bookonline #bookonlineLink, 
#news #newsLink, 
#port-agents #port-agentsLink, 
#facilities #facilitiesLink, 
#havencafe #havencafeLink, 
#jobs #jobsLink, 
#office #officeLink, 
#advertising #advertisingLink, 
#FAQ #FAQLink 
{
background-image:none; 
color:#666666;
border-color:#666666; 
border-style:solid; 
border-width:1px;
line-height:14px;
height:14px;
}

#navbar a:link { 
color:#000000
}

#navbar a:visited {
color: #000000
}


#navbar a:hover {
background-image:none; 
color:#666666;
border-color:#666666; 
border-style:solid; 
border-width:1px;
line-height:14px;
height:14px;
}




/***this is the language bar section - ie choose English or French at btm of menu ***/
/***only difference is background image ***/
#languagebar{ margin:0;
padding:0;
width:119px;
overflow:hidden}

#languagebar ul{list-style-type:none;
padding:0;
margin:0;
overflow:hidden}

#languagebar li{
font-family:myriad pro, myriad, Arial, Helvetica, sans-serif;
font-size:12px;
font-weight:bold;
list-style-type:none;
margin:0;
padding:1px;
overflow:hidden;
}

#languagebar a{text-decoration:none;
background-image: url(../images/languagebarbluebg.jpg);
background-repeat:repeat;
display:block;
height:16px;
overflow:hidden;
line-height:16px;
padding-left:10px; 
zoom: 1; 
margin:2px 0px;
	}

#languagebar a:hover {
background-image:none; 
color:#aec3e5;
border-color:#aec3e5; 
border-style:solid; 
border-width:1px;
line-height:14px;
height:14px
}

#english #english, 
#francais #francais, {
background-image:none; 
color:#666666;
border-color:#666666; 
border-style:solid; 
border-width:1px;
line-height:14px;
height:14px
}


#languagebar a:link { 
color:#000000
}

#languagebar a:visited {
color: #000000
}





